Financial Performance - Operating revenue for Q1 2025 reached CNY 243,417,951.59, representing a 38.24% increase from CNY 176,082,931.74 in Q1 2024[9] - Net profit attributable to shareholders was CNY 23,496,404.46, up 44.97% from CNY 16,208,105.24 in the same period last year[9] - The company recorded a 98.03% increase in other income to CNY 2,338,009.84, mainly from government subsidies[12] - The comprehensive income for Q1 2025 totaled ¥23,103,592.77, up from ¥15,803,721.65 in Q1 2024, reflecting an increase of approximately 46.5%[33] - The total profit for Q1 2025 was approximately ¥18.28 million, compared to ¥27.78 million in Q1 2024, reflecting a decline of about 34.0%[36] Assets and Liabilities - Total assets increased by 6.77% to CNY 1,262,486,220.56 as of March 31, 2025, compared to CNY 1,182,407,451.92 at the end of 2024[9] - Total current assets increased to ¥1,011,643,648.18 as of March 31, 2025, up from ¥936,119,359.99 on December 31, 2024, representing an increase of approximately 8.06%[26] - Total liabilities rose to ¥392,245,173.59 as of March 31, 2025, from ¥335,786,790.26 on December 31, 2024, marking an increase of around 16.76%[28] - The company's debt-to-asset ratio increased to 31.07% from 28.40% year-on-year[9] Cash Flow - The net cash flow from operating activities surged by 511.90% to CNY 27,155,539.94, compared to a negative CNY 6,592,805.75 in Q1 2024[9] - The cash flow from operating activities for Q1 2025 was approximately ¥27.16 million, a significant improvement from a negative cash flow of ¥6.59 million in Q1 2024[38] - Net cash flow from operating activities was $27,820,960.68, a decrease of $5,345,006.55 compared to the previous period[41] Shareholder Information - The total number of shares at the end of the period is 155,154,500, with 76.22% being restricted shares and 23.78% being unrestricted shares[17] - The largest shareholder, Chen Jing, holds 44.61% of the shares, totaling 69,221,000 shares[18] - The top ten shareholders collectively hold 75.12% of the total shares, with a slight decrease of 23.90% in the number of shares held[19] - There are 8,125 common shareholders as of the end of the period[17] Expenses - Sales expenses rose by 43.21% to CNY 6,139,575.79, attributed to higher personnel costs and marketing expenses[12] - Research and development expenses for Q1 2025 were ¥8,256,969.80, compared to ¥6,709,803.93 in Q1 2024, indicating an increase of approximately 23.0%[32] - The company incurred sales expenses of approximately ¥4.04 million in Q1 2025, down from ¥6.04 million in Q1 2024, representing a decrease of about 33.2%[36] Compliance and Events - No major events such as lawsuits or external guarantees were reported during the period[22] - The company has complied with all disclosure obligations regarding related party transactions[22] - The financial report has not been audited[25] - The company has fulfilled all previously disclosed commitments in a timely manner[22]
